Stora Manntjärnen
Character of the water
Stora Manntjärnen lies in central Sweden — a clear oligotrophic forest lake. The water is crystal-clear and the fish skittish in the sharp light.
The surroundings
The lake lies half-remote, a fair way from the nearest road, tucked into woodland.
Moderately deep (4 m) — shallow bays, the odd reef and a deeper channel through the middle.
Permits & rules
Fishing permit required — Stora Manntjärnen FVOF. Day permit ~140 kr · annual permit ~700 kr.
- Pike: keep at most one over 75 cm per day.
- Trout & Arctic char: protected during the autumn spawn · catch-and-release on certain stretches.
- Handheld tackle only. Respect the protected zones at the inlets and outlets.
